Germany – A River of Castles and Medieval Towns

Your cruise will take you through some of Germany’s most scenic and historically rich regions:

  • 🏰 Regensburg: A beautifully preserved medieval city with cobbled streets, grand plazas, and patrician houses.

  • 🎶 Bamberg: Known for its UNESCO-listed Old Town and unique smoked beer.

  • 🍷 Würzburg: Home to the impressive Würzburg Residence and a gateway to the Romantic Road.

  • 🛍️ Miltenberg & Wertheim: Charming villages with timber-framed houses, glassblowing demos, and cobbled lanes perfect for a relaxed wander.

  • 🍇 Rüdesheim: Enjoy vineyard walks and explore the quirky Mechanical Music Cabinet Museum.

  • 🕍 Cologne: Visit the awe-inspiring twin-spired Cathedral and discover the rich Roman history beneath the city streets.
